Why These Are the Top Pest Control Contractors in Keithville

The pest control market in and around Keithville, LA, is competitive and served by a mix of large national corporations and established regional companies. Due to Keithville's rural and wooded surroundings, services for termites, rodents, and wildlife (such as raccoons, squirrels, and snakes) are in particularly high demand. The overall quality of service is high, as these companies must maintain rigorous state licensing and adhere to Louisiana's specific pesticide regulations. Typical pricing varies significantly based on the service. A standard quarterly preventative plan for insects may start around $40-$60 per month. One-time treatments for bed bugs or rodents can range from $250 to $500, while termite treatments (like liquid barriers or bait systems) are a major investment, typically costing between $1,200 and $2,500. Initial inspections are often provided for free by these top companies as a standard practice to attract customers.

Frequently Asked Questions About Pest Control in Keithville

Get answers to common questions about pest control services in Keithville, Louisiana.

1What are the most common pests I should be concerned about as a homeowner in Keithville, and when are they most active?

Due to our humid subtropical climate, Keithville homeowners frequently deal with persistent pests like Formosan termites, which are highly destructive and active year-round, but swarm in late spring. Other major concerns include mosquitoes (peaking from April-October), fire ants, rodents seeking shelter in cooler months, and occasional invaders like palmetto bugs (large roaches) during hot, wet periods. Understanding these local seasonal patterns is key to effective prevention.

2How much should I expect to pay for regular pest control service in the Keithville area?

For a standard quarterly service plan treating the exterior perimeter and key interior areas for common insects, Keithville homeowners can typically expect to pay between $100-$150 per treatment. Initial one-time services or specialized treatments (like for termites or bed bugs) will cost more, often $300-$600+. Always get itemized quotes, as Louisiana requires licensed companies to provide written estimates detailing the pests covered, chemicals used, and service frequency.

3When is the best time of year to start a pest control service plan in Keithville?

The ideal time to begin a service plan is in early spring (March-April), before pest populations explode in the heat and humidity. This proactive approach creates a protective barrier as ants, spiders, and roaches become more active. However, given our mild winters and year-round pest pressure, starting a plan at any time is beneficial. For termite protection specifically, it's critical to have a system in place before the major swarming season begins.

4What should I look for when choosing a pest control company serving Keithville?

First, verify the company holds a current Commercial Pesticide Applicator License from the Louisiana Department of Agriculture and Forestry (LDAF), which is legally required. Choose a provider with specific local experience, especially with Formosan termites and the clay-heavy soils common in our area that affect termite treatments. Ask about their integrated pest management (IPM) approach and ensure they provide a detailed service agreement outlining guarantees, especially for termites which often carry a renewable warranty.

5Are the chemicals used in pest control safe for my family and pets in Keithville?

When applied correctly by a licensed professional following label instructions and Louisiana regulations, the products used are designed to be safe for occupants. Modern pest control emphasizes targeted applications and baits to minimize broad pesticide use. Your technician should provide clear preparation instructions (e.g., covering fish tanks, vacating during treatment) and detailed post-service safety notes regarding drying times, which can be longer in our high humidity. Always discuss any specific concerns about children, pets, or local wildlife with your provider.
